Kubernetes Programming with Go: Programming Kubernetes Clients and Operators Using Go and the Kubernetes API

4.8

بر اساس نظر کاربران

شما میتونید سوالاتتون در باره کتاب رو از هوش مصنوعیش بعد از ورود بپرسید
هر دانلود یا پرسش از هوش مصنوعی 2 امتیاز لازم دارد، برای بدست آوردن امتیاز رایگان، به صفحه ی راهنمای امتیازات سر بزنید و یک سری کار ارزشمند انجام بدین

کتاب های مرتبط:

معرفی کتاب

کتاب "Kubernetes Programming with Go: Programming Kubernetes Clients and Operators Using Go and the Kubernetes API" توسط 'Philippe Martin' نوشته شده است و به یکی از تخصصی‌ترین و پیشرفته‌ترین مباحث در حوزه Kubernetes و برنامه‌نویسی با زبان Go می‌پردازد. این کتاب یک راهنمای جامع و کاربردی است که هدف آن ارائه دانش و مهارت‌های لازم برای توسعه‌دهندگان و مهندسان نرم‌افزار است که علاقه‌مند به کار با Kubernetes و API آن هستند.

خلاصه‌ای جامع از کتاب

این کتاب در چندین فصل مباحث مرتبط با برنامه‌نویسی Kubernetes و تعامل با API آن را بررسی می‌کند. در ابتدا، به معرفی Kubernetes و مفاهیم اساسی آن پرداخته می‌شود. سپس، زبان برنامه‌نویسی Go و کاربرد آن در توسعه برنامه‌هایی که با Kubernetes کار می‌کنند، مورد بررسی قرار می‌گیرد. مطالب کتاب به صورت مرحله به مرحله پیش می‌رود و به مطالعه‌کنندگان کمک می‌کند تا با ایجاد و مدیریت Kubernetes Clients و Operators آشنا شوند. رویکرد عملی و مثال‌محور این کتاب به خوانندگان این امکان را می‌دهد که دانسته‌های خود را به سرعت به عمل تبدیل کنند.

نکات کلیدی

  • درک کامل از ساختار و معماری Kubernetes و چگونگی بهره‌برداری از API آن.
  • نحوه برنامه‌نویسی با زبان Go و ساخت برنامه‌های کاربردی که بتوانند با Kubernetes تعامل داشته باشند.
  • روش‌های ایجاد و استفاده از Kubernetes Clients و توسعه و مدیریت Kubernetes Operators.
  • آموزش پیاده‌سازی توانایی مقیاس‌پذیری و ارتقاء مقیاس برنامه‌ها و سرویس‌ها با استفاده از Kubernetes.

جملات معروف از کتاب

یکی از مشهورترین جملات کتاب چنین می‌گوید: "درک عمیق از Kubernetes و API آن، کلید موفقیت در دنیای نرم‌افزارهای مدرن است."

چرا این کتاب مهم است؟

در عصر کنونی، Kubernetes به عنوان یکی از حیاتی‌ترین ابزارهای مدیریت کانتینرها شناخته می‌شود. این کتاب نه تنها به توضیح مفاهیم اولیه می‌پردازد، بلکه با رویکردی عملیاتی و پیشرفته به متخصصان کمک می‌کند تا بر چالش‌های پیچیده‌تر در زمینه Kubernetes و برنامه‌نویسی با Go غلبه کنند. اهمیت این کتاب در ارائه نمونه‌های کاربردی و قابل اجرا است که به خوانندگان اجازه می‌دهد تا مهارت‌های گفته‌شده را در سیستم‌های واقعی و محیط‌های تولیدی اعمال کنند. همچنین، مخاطبان با مطالعه این کتاب قادر خواهند بود تا کارآیی و بهره‌وری سیستم‌های خود را بهبود ببخشند و در صنعت فناوری اطلاعات تأثیرگذار باشند.

Welcome to "Kubernetes Programming with Go: Programming Kubernetes Clients and Operators Using Go and the Kubernetes API," a comprehensive guide that bridges the gap between Kubernetes infrastructure management and application development. This book is meticulously designed for developers and IT professionals who are keen to master Kubernetes by delving deeper into its programming aspects using Go.

Summary of the Book

The book begins by unfolding the intricacies of Kubernetes, the open-source container orchestration platform that has revolutionized the way we deploy, scale, and manage applications. As you turn the pages, you will transition from understanding the fundamental concepts of Kubernetes to advanced usage of its API for creating sophisticated clients and operators.

The essence of this book lies in its unique approach of harnessing the power of Go, a programming language renowned for its simplicity and efficiency in building scalable software solutions. You will embark on a journey from setting up your Go development environment to integrating your applications seamlessly with the Kubernetes API.

Through hands-on examples, detailed code explanations, and practical exercises, the book not only prepares you to create Kubernetes-native applications but also equips you with skills to build custom controllers and operators, paving the way for automation of complex Kubernetes tasks.

Key Takeaways

  • Understand the Kubernetes architecture and its core components.
  • Master the Go programming language for Kubernetes API programming.
  • Learn to build efficient Kubernetes clients and operators.
  • Discover best practices for deploying and managing applications in Kubernetes.
  • Enhance your skills with real-world examples and practical exercises.

Famous Quotes from the Book

"Programming Kubernetes is not just about writing code; it's about understanding and aligning with the philosophy of cloud-native architecture."

Philippe Martin in Kubernetes Programming with Go

"The true power of Kubernetes emerges when automation meets customization. This is where operators step in, orchestrated with Go's elegance."

Philippe Martin in Kubernetes Programming with Go

Why This Book Matters

Kubernetes has become a cornerstone in modern software development infrastructure, and having a profound understanding of its internals allows developers to better navigate this complex arena. "Kubernetes Programming with Go" stands out by offering a dual focus on foundational concepts and practical implementation. As organizations lean more towards cloud-native approaches, this book becomes an essential resource for crafting resilient, scalable, and automatically managed applications and systems.

Furthermore, the integration of Go with Kubernetes is a trend gaining momentum due to its effectiveness and efficiency in building systems. This book not only prepares you to participate in this trend but also positions you to lead and innovate within it.

By the conclusion of "Kubernetes Programming with Go," you will not only have a command over Kubernetes but also a new skill set in Go, enabling you to build and deploy robust applications with confidence.

دانلود رایگان مستقیم

برای دانلود رایگان این کتاب و هزاران کتاب دیگه همین حالا عضو بشین

نویسندگان:


نظرات:


4.8

بر اساس 0 نظر کاربران